What are the colors of New York Islanders flag?
The New York Islanders flag has 3 primary colors, which are blue, white and orange.

New York Islanders are a National Hockey League (NHL) team based out of Elmont, New York. Presently playing in the Metropolitan division, the team was established in 1972. The official colors in the logo of the New York Islanders are
royal blue,
white and
orange and their mascot is
Sparky the Dragon. The team is also known by their nickname
Isles.
